Select the option that expresses the given sentence in indirect speech. Shilpa asked, “How are you doing today?”
Shilpa asked me how I was doing that day.
Reporting a wh- question requires keeping the question word, restoring statement word order, and dropping the question mark.
The changes here:
Word order — ‘how are you doing’ becomes ‘how I was doing’, subject before verb.
Tense — the reporting verb asked is past, so the present continuous are doing backshifts to was doing.
Pronoun — you becomes I, since Shilpa addressed the person now reporting.
Time word — today becomes that day.
That gives ‘Shilpa asked me how I was doing that day.’
Checking the others:
‘I was asked by Shilpa how I am doing that day.’ — the time word shifted but the verb did not, so the backshift is incomplete.
‘Shilpa asked me how I am doing today.’ — neither the tense nor the time word was changed.
‘I was asked by Shilpa how I was doing the other day.’ — tense correct, but the other day means a different, earlier day, which changes the meaning. That day is the right shift for today.
